Weekend Rails in Park Slope

Here's your weekly dose of weekend subway service changes.

We can all be thankful that the subways are mostly back in working order after Superstorm Sandy. But, before you leave the house on Saturday, make sure you know how your train is running into and out of Park Slope. 

Below are this weekend's subway service changes on your local rails:

  • No F trains between Jay St.-MetroTech and 18 Ave. Free shuttle buses provide alternate service.
  • No G trains between Hoyt-Schermerhorn and Church Ave. Free shuttle buses provide alternate service.
  • Q train service is extended to Ditmars Blvd.
  • No R trains between Manhattan and Brooklyn.  
  • Brooklyn-bound A trains run via the F from W. 4th St. to Jay St.-MetroTech.
  • D trains run local in both directions between DeKalb Ave. and 36th St.
